Icons
Lucide, flags, brands and tech icons are available with a single API. Use only the icon name: <DsIcon name="user" />. For flags, use <DsIcon name="flag-fr" />. For brands and tech, use <DsIcon name="si:github" /> and <DsIcon name="devicon:vuejs" />.
Playground
Controls
Example: "user", "flag-fr", "si:github", "devicon:vuejs".
Token size.
Design-system semantic tone.
Hide icon from assistive tech when purely visual.
Search icon
